Acadia National Park, Maine

Acadia National Park is a 47,000-acre Atlantic coastal area covered in woodlands, rocky beaches, and glacier-scoured granite peaks like the Cadillac Mountain—the highest point on the U.S East Coast. 

If you’re lucky, you might spot moose or even whales while exchanging your “I do’s!” 

Arches National Park, Utah

This park is best known for its, well, sandstone arches. Although the park is home to more than 2,000 delicate arches, the most recognizable is Delicate Arch. Expect perfectly blue skies, incredible sunsets, and plenty of sandstone.

Because Arches National Park is a desert, it’s best to visit in April through May, or September through October. During those times the temperatures average anywhere from 60-80 degrees Fahrenheit. In the summer, temperatures can get over 100 degrees Fahrenheit and there’s usually snow throughout the winter.

Denali National Park, Alaska

Six million acres of wilderness make up this park and it also includes tallest point in North America—Mount McKinley. This tundra provides spruce forests, glaciers, sheep, wolves, and grizzly bears. 

Surprisingly enough, the park isn’t closed during the winter! Snow will cover the park, daylight disappears early, and temperatures drop significantly. You can also expect to catch a glimpse of the Northern Lights, scientifically known as Aurora Borealis.

Glacier National Park, Montana

Calling all hikers, this one’s for you. Glacier National Park boasts more than 700 miles of hiking trails including a route to the picturesque Hidden Lake. This park runs along the border of the United States and Canada, so be sure to bring your passport to pop back and forth after the ceremony. 

Junebug Tip:

Because this park is further north in the United States, check the weather before you book your adventure elopement. It snows as early as June in this national park and you’ll want to be sure you’re dressed appropriately.

Grand Canyon National Park, Arizona

Holding strong to its place on the Natural Wonders of the World list, the Grand Canyon is truly a sight to see. Its layered bands of red rock showcase millions of years of geologic history. Although the hikes can be intense—and treacherous—there are also a handful of accessible viewpoints. Mather Point, Yavapai Observation Station, Lookout Studio, and Desert View Watchtower are only a few.

Rocky Mountain National Park, Colorado

Protected mountains, thick evergreen forests, and an alpine tundra all call Rocky Mountain National Park home. The summer and fall seasons bring large crowds to the park, so visiting in November through April is the best time of year to avoid onlookers to your wedding.

Junebug Tip:

Making a reservation isn’t required. But since this park is so popular it’s the only way to guarantee your spot. 

Sequoia and Kings Canyon National Park

Also known as The Land of Giants, Sequoia and Kings Canyon national parks feature a dramatic landscape with huge mountains, canyons, caverns, foothills. The most famous giant sequoia tree, General Sherman, calls this national park home and is estimated to be more than 2,300 years old. Yellowstone National Park, Wyoming

Yellowstone was the first United States national park. It’s most well known for Old Faithful Geyser and the Grand Prismatic Spring. The park works well for couples looking to find a beautiful location without hiking or climbing to reach it.
